A certified hand therapist specializes in developing diverse treatment
programs that include wound care, therapeutic modalities, exercises
and activities that promote specific hand movements and fine motor
control.
We have occupational therapists who are certified in hand therapy,
who have a minimum of five years of clinical experience, including
2,000 hours or more in direct practice hand therapy. In addition,
the certified hand therapist must successfully pass a comprehensive
test of advanced clinical skills and theory in upper extremity
rehabilitation.
We treat a variety of diagnoses including but not limited to:
- Tendon injury
- Nerve laceration
- Carpal tunnel syndrome
- Upper extremity fractures
- Lateral/medial epicondylitis
- Arthritis
